Blackpool Sleepout

On Thursday 5 December 2019, charity ambassador Chris Conway and Network Rail are hosting a charity sleep-out at Blackpool North station to raise money for Blackpool based homeless charity Amazing Graze.
 
Amazing Graze is a soup kitchen providing meals and support to the homeless community in Blackpool. Part of Network Rail’s ‘Routes out of Homelessness’ charitable focus, the funds raised by the sleep-out will go directly towards helping to feed and support the homeless community in Blackpool.
 
Chris is a relief signaller for Network Rail at Bamber Bridge, near Preston, with a passion for helping people living on the streets. When he’s not signalling trains, he can be found leading a team of volunteers who scour the streets of Blackpool looking for rough sleepers. He started his Thursday night ‘community watch’ street walks last year. Already he has up to 40 volunteers in tow, all decked out in Chris’ ‘United Blackpool' hoodies.
 
Since starting his street walks, Chris has helped get 12 homeless people off the streets and into rented accommodation. He works with Blackpool charity Amazing Graze, running the local soup kitchen on Friday nights.
